Transaction 6096dc10402040885a7c3ce98b4b85db70798ed43675c8d37cffaaa0f6054733
1 Input
1 Output
-
6096dc10402040885a7c3ce98b4b85db70798ed43675c8d37cffaaa0f6054733:0
- value
- 4377666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 740d0bf55d7081b0b3a9ac52616de526dbee6f13 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bad1kirTrec9xBmNRPNjxuqLENRHiRgJ6